/* CSS Document */
@charset "utf-8";
body {margin:0px;padding:0px;font-size:12px; font-family:Arial, Helvetica, sans-serif ,"ËÎÌå";color:#333;background:#d9e59d;line-height:24px;}
h1,ul,li,dl,dd,dt,p{list-style-type:none;padding:0;margin:0;border:0;}
img{border:0px;}
.container{width:100%;margin:0px;padding:0px;background:url(../images/bg.gif) repeat-x;}
a{text-decoration:none;color:#666;}
a:hover{color:#8b6b49;text-decoration: underline; }
.b-news-right-share{line-height:30px; text-align:right;}

.top{width:100%;position:relative;margin:0px auto;padding:0px;}
.top .b-logo{ position:absolute;width:134px;height:63px;margin-left:20px;fil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true,sizingMethod=scale,src="images/b-logo.png");background:url(../images/b-logo.png) no-repeat; _background:none;z-index:1; }
.top .b-logo2{ position:absolute;width:121px;height:53px;margin-left:20px;z-index:2;}

.top .head{width:950px;height:35px;line-height:35px;color:#333;padding-right:10px;text-align:right;}
.top .head a{color:#333;padding:0 6px;}
.top .head a:hover{color:#333; text-decoration:underline;}
.top .head h1{height:35px;line-height:35px;font-size:13px;color:#666;display:inline;padding-right:200px;font-weight:normal;}

.top .headdd{width:960px;margin:0px auto;}
.top .banner{width:100%;height:260px;text-align:center;}


.bottom-right{text-align:right;line-height:32px;_vertical-align:middle;height:32px;display:block;padding:10px 20px 0 0;} 
.bottom-right img{padding:0 5px; vertical-align:middle;}

.main{width:880px;margin:0px auto;background:#fff;padding:0 40px;border-radius:10px;-moz-border-radius: 10px; -webkit-border-radius: 10px; }
.main .block{width:880px;overflow:hidden;}
.main .block .b-box{width:880px;line-height:20px;margin-bottom:20px;padding-top:30px;}

.main .block .b-nr{overflow:hidden;display:block;padding:15px 0;}
.b-nr-jx{padding:0px 10px;}
.b-nr-jx li{color:#666;line-height:30px;font-size:14px;text-align:center;width:85px;float:left;padding-bottom:15px;}
.b-nr-jx li img{display:block;}

.b-nr-fenlei{padding:15px 0; }
.b-nr-fenlei li{padding:0 10px 20px 10px;overflow:hidden;}
.b-nr-fenlei-left{float:left;line-height:28px;font-size:12px;text-align:center;width:60px;}
.b-nr-fenlei-left img{display:block;}
.b-nr-fenlei-right{float:left;padding-left:30px;width:770px;}
.b-nr-fenlei-right p{width:750px;float:right;display:block; text-align:right;}
.b-nr-fenlei-right span{height:30px;float:left;width:150px;}
.b-nr-fenlei-right span a{font-size:14px;letter-spacing: normal;vertical-align:baseline;word-spacing:normal;display:inline-block;}

.paddingright{padding-right:44px;}
.b-title{height:40px;background: url(../images/b-title-bg.gif) repeat-x left -50px ;width:880px;margin-bottom:15px;line-height:38px;text-indent:30px;}
.b-title-left{float:left;color:#fff;background: url(../images/b-title-bg.gif) no-repeat;height:40px;font-size:18px;width:200px;font-weight:bold;padding-left:35px;font-family:Î¢ÈíÑÅºÚ !important}
.b-title-right{float:right;background: url(../images/b-title-bg.gif) no-repeat left -100px;width:10px;height:40px;}
.b-nr-fenlei-left{float:left;line-height:28px;font-size:12px;text-align:center;width:60px; background:url(../images/lanmu-bg.gif) no-repeat;display:block;height:60px;text-indent:-999px;cursor:pointer;}
.b-nr-fenlei-left a{ display:block;}
.no-a{ background-position:0 0;}
.no-b{ background-position:0 -70px;}
.no-c{ background-position:0 -140px;}
.no-d{ background-position:0 -210px;}
.no-e{ background-position:0 -280px;}
.no-f{ background-position:0 -350px;}
.no-g{ background-position:0 -420px;}
.no-h{ background-position:0 -490px;}
.no-i{ background-position:0 -560px;}
.no-j{ background-position:0 -630px;}
.no-k{ background-position:0 -700px;}
.no-l{ background-position:0 -770px;}
.no-m{ background-position:0 -840px;}
.no-n{ background-position:0 -910px;}
.no-o{ background-position:0 -980px;}
.no-p{ background-position:0 -1050px;}
.no-q{ background-position:0 -1120px;}
.no-r{ background-position:0 -1190px;}
.no-s{ background-position:0 -1260px;}
.no-t{ background-position:0 -1330px;}
.no-u{ background-position:0 -1400px;}
.no-v{ background-position:0 -1470px;}
.no-w{ background-position:0 -1540px;}
.no-x{ background-position:0 -1610px;}
.no-y{ background-position:0 -1680px;}
.no-z{ background-position:0 -1750px;}

.pictext{width:100px;height:115px;float:left; text-align:center;margin-right:28px;margin-bottom:20px;display:inline;}
.pictext a{line-height:15px;width:100px;overflow:hidden;height:30px;margin-top:5px;}
.zhaiyao{padding:10px;line-height:23px;font-size:15px;}
